How do I manually restart ecobee?

You can reboot the Smart Si thermostat by pressing the physical hardware reset button, located through an opening in the bottom left corner of the Smart Si thermostat. Rebooting will not alter programming or configuration options.

Why is my ecobee unresponsive?

This is most likely happening because your ecobee is not connected to wi-fi or your ecobee mobile app. To check your ecobee’s wi-fi connection, from your ecobee select Menu > Settings > Wi-Fi > Wi-Fi Enabled > Network. If so, log in to the ecobee app and ensure your thermostat is connected.

How do I unplug my ecobee?

To remove the ecobee backplate, carefully remove your thermostat from the backplate by putting your thumb and index finger on the backplate. Then, pull against the ecobee3 lite. Remove the screws from the backplate to remove it from the wall.

Does ecobee thermostat have a battery?

The Ecobee comes with one wireless sensor, which is powered by a CR2032 coin-cell battery; the company says it should last about 4 years. When the battery runs low, you’ll receive an alert.

Why is Alexa not working on my ecobee?

If Alexa says your ecobee device is not responding, it usually means your ecobee has lost connection to Wi-Fi. If the device in question is a room sensor, it usually means the sensor has lost communication with the thermsotat it is paired to.

How do I change the battery in my ecobee?

Change the Battery
Replacing a Room Sensor battery involves gently prying off the battery cover, popping the battery out, and replacing it with a fresh CR-2032 coin-cell battery, inserted positive side up. ecobee Room Sensors use 3-volt CR-2032 batteries that can be purchased here.

How do I troubleshoot my ecobee thermostat?

Open the panel on your furnace to expose the control panel where your thermostat wires are connected. Most systems have a purple 3 or an orange 5 amp fuse on the board—check this fuse to ensure that it’s intact. A blown fuse will have to be replaced. Once a blown fuse is replaced, the ecobee should power back on.
